- Amélioration du formateur d'annuaire Sarapis.
- Amélioration du memory-limit pour les statistiques.
- Amélioration du temps de premier affichage d'un média.
- Ajout des scripts d'exemple produits par l'adaptateur d'annuaire Sarapis.
- Correction d'une faille SQL injection sur deux champs d'indexation.
- Correction bug download de fichiers avec des caractères interdits dans le titre.
- Amélioration de la qualité des posters pour les vidéos (merci Sébastien).
- Utilisation du script "Minify" de Sébastien Monbrun pour combiner et minifier automatiquement les fichiers CSS et JS via Node.js.
- Chargement des noms des personnels en AJAX pour les partages pour quelques personnels de l'académie, et pour l'affectation des rôles (espace sAdmin).
- Les médias avec un partage pour un accès sans authentification n'apparaissent plus dans les résultats de recherches des utilisateurs de l'établissement.
- Une icône précise les médias indexés dans les résultats de recherche.
- Amélioration de quelques graphiques de l'espace sAdmin.
- Les médias peuvent maintenant être partagés sans attendre la fin de l'encodage.
- Lien vers la déconnexion globale de l'ENT dans la page de déconnexion (merci Philippe).
- Les boutons d'action sont maintenant désactivés après un clic (pour éviter de soumettre plusieurs fois un formulaire) avec un message d'attente.
- La vérification des UAI en liste blanche est désormais insensible à la casse.
- La vignette est maintenant affichée dans le player pour les sons ; les boutons de contrôle sont toujours affichés.
- Amélioration du javascript pour la prise en charge du player audio.
- Les médias diffusés en iframe peuvent être affichés en plein écran.
- Meilleure adaptation du player en cas de redimensionnement de la fenêtre à la volée quand le média est diffusé en iframe.
- Ajout des adaptateurs d’authentification et d'annuaire Cleartrust pour l'Académie de Rouen (merci Jérôme).
- Mise à jour des tutoriels.
- Ajout d'un tutoriel "Comment dupliquer l'indexation et les partages d'un média en quelques clics ?".
- Mise à jour de la FAQ.
- Mise à jour de la documentation technique sAdmins et développeurs.
- Ajout de données SQL pour une installation de test.
- Choix de l'affichage des résultats de recherches : par vignettes ou par liste.
- Choix du nombre de médias affichés par page (de 8 à tous les médias).
- Gestion des médias par lots :
- Duplication de l'indexation sur plusieurs médias à partir d'un média modèle.
- Duplication des partages sur plusieurs médias à partir d'un média modèle.
- Suppression des partages de plusieurs médias.
- Suppression de plusieurs médias.
- Le téléchargement du fichier source du média est désormais possible (cela permet par exemple de mettre un epub3 à disposition même s'il est encodé en epub2) (merci Elsa et Stéphane).
- Ajout d'un lecteur epub intégré dans Médiacad (merci Sébastien).
- Renvoi d'un JSON ou d'un JSONP avec des informations sur les médias pour utilisation par des applications tierces type Argos 2.0 (merci Sébastien).
- Ajout de l'argument optionnel autoplay pour la diffusion des vidéos et sons (merci Sébastien).
- Passage au Zend_Framework 1.12.10.
- Passage à Bootstrap 3.3.2.
- Passage à Cerulean de Bootswatch 3.3.2.
- Passage à Font-Awesome 4.3.0.
- Passage à jQuery 1.11.2.
- Passage à jQuery UI 1.11.2.
- Passage à Chosen 1.3.0.
- Passage à Smooth Zoom Pan 1.7.0.
- Passage à ScreenFull 2.0.0.
- Passage à Highcharts 4.0.4 et Highstock 2.0.4.
- Intégration de Select2. 4.0.0 Beta 3.
- Intégration de epub.js 0.2.5.
- Affichage des médias publics en zone connectée (merci Joffrey).
- Optimisation globale du Zend_Framework (cache de plugin + lazy loading).
- Amélioration du permalink : plus court, ne change plus avec les partages publics.
- Amélioration de l'affichage d'une erreur si on tente de partager un média en cours d'encodage (merci Jean-Robert).
- Détection automatique d'une nouvelle version de Médiacad.
- Intégration en cache des fichiers d'auto complétion (amélioration de la sécurité) (merci Steve et Sébastien).
- Délégation à Apache du gzippage des css et js.
- Amélioration de l'accès aux pages statiques pendant la mise à jour de l'application.
- Ajout de boutons d'actions dans les onglets d'affichage d'un média (indexation, partage). Le menu "Média" n'est pas modifié (merci Michel et Stéphane).
- Amélioration du renvoi de la tâche suivante pour s'assurer de l'absence d'accès concurrents.
- Amélioration de la sécurité des formulaires (affichage des erreurs).
- Ajout de la reconnaissance vocale pour les inputs type text (Chrome 25+).
- Cryptage des adresses mail dans les pages d'aide (méthode anti-spam) (merci Jean-Pierre).
- Intégration aux ACLs de l'affichage dans les résultats de recherche des médias avec partage établissement public.
- Amélioration de la mise à jour du fichier de config pour tenir compte des clefs présentes dans le fichier local et pas dans le fichier modèle.
- Passage au Zend_Framework 1.12.6.
- Passage à HighchartsPHP 1.0.
- Passage à Bootstrap 3.1.1.
- Passage à Cerulean de Bootswatch 3.1.1.
- Passage à jQuery 1.11.1.
- Passage à Chosen 1.1.0.
- Passage à Highcharts 4.0.1 et Highstock 2.0.1.
- Coquilles dans les fichiers de traduction (merci Jean-Pierre).
- Mise à jour de l'index lors de l'affichage concurrent d'un média (merci Stéphane).
- Encodage 3gp -> webm avec un audio bitrate source très faible (8k).
- Suppression d'un média : remplacement du select par deux submits (abandon / suppression) (merci Yves).
- Diminution de la latence lors de l'affichage gzip des css/js.
- Autorisation des partages pour un accès sans authentification sans modération du schoolMod + accès à tous les users de l'établissement.
- Nettoyage de la FAQ et des tutoriels (droits des modérateurs...).
- Ajout du champ ReplyTo: aux mails envoyés par Médiacad.
- Les médias avec partage public ne sont plus affichés pour tous en zone connectée ; les droits du partage académique automatiquement créé prévalent.
- Ajout de FAQs sur les rôles, les droits et les partages.
- Ajout d'un code json pour intégrer un média dans une extension de LMS (par exemple pour Wordpress) (merci Joffrey).
- Possibilité de créer une instance de démonstration : suppression par maintenance des médias n'appartenant pas aux superMods et sAdmins, warning pour media::add et media::edit.
- Nettoyage complet de l'index (médias absents ou doublonnés dans l'index, ou absents dans la base de données) par maintenance automatique (optimisé) ou par action de sAdmin (total).
- Passage à jQuery 1.11.0.
- Passage à jQuery UI 1.10.4.
- Passage à Projekktor 1.3.09.
- Passage à Highcharts 3.0.9 et Highstock 1.3.9.
- Erreur lors de la tentative de création d'un auteur, collection, éditeur ou projet déjà existant avec uniquement une différence d'accent (merci Nadine).
- Erreur lors de la création / mise à jour d'un lycée.
- Suppression des arrays numériques lors du nettoyage des fichiers de config (merci Julien).
- Amélioration de la mise à jour des établissements (moins de requêtes d'update pour les élèves).
- Meilleure lisibilité des graphiques statistiques (passage d'aires à histogramme, suppression des groupements des valeurs).
- Passage en config de l'url appelée quand Médiacad requête ses propres web services.
- Gestion des encodages pendant une mise à jour de l'application.
- Statistiques : ajout de 18 graphiques (établissements, utilisateurs, médias).
- Charte d'utilisation personnels et élèves.
- Récupération et création / mise à jour des établissements des utilisateurs non inscrits dans un établissement 5 jours avant leur suppression par maintenance automatique (évite la perte des médias pour un personnel inscrit dans aucun établissement et ne s'étant pas connecté depuis 3 mois).
- Combinaison, minification et gzipage des fichiers css et js. Pour les CSS, on passe de 8 fichiers (216 ko) à 1 fichier (29 ko), pour les JS on passe de 14 fichiers (1,55 Mo) à 1 fichier (198 ko).
Créé avec HelpNDoc Personal Edition: Générateur de documentation complet